How they compare
Malta currently reports 2 hectares against 0 hectares in American Samoa, a difference of 2 hectares.
Across all 35 years both countries report, Malta has been ahead every year.
American Samoa ranks 85th and Malta ranks 83rd of 235 countries.
Malta has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| American Samoa | Malta |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| -34 hectares | 0 hectares | 34 hectares | Malta |
| 2000s | -142 hectares | 0 hectares | 142 hectares | Malta |
| 2010s | -49.4 hectares | 8.8 hectares | 58.2 hectares | Malta |
| 2020s | 0 hectares | 5.33 hectares | 5.33 hectares | Malta |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Net change in forest area measures forest expansion (the sum of afforestation and natural expansion) minus deforestation.
